Overview of Foreign Courses
BPR&D organizes various courses for Indian and Foreign Police Personnel. These courses are conducted by Foreign Police & Security Agencies in India and aboard and coordinated by BPR&D in collaboration with MEA/MHA. Some courses are organized for Foreign Police Personnel form SAARC and other friendly countries, including ITEC Countries (161) in India in assistance with MEA.
A. Training with US Assistance:
ATA courses: Under the Anti-terrorist Assistance (ATA) programof the USA, BPR&D coordinates specialized training programs for Indian Police Personnel in India. These courses included courses on Explosives Incident Countermeasure, Crisis Response Team, Terrorist Crime Scene Investigation, Post Blast Investigation etc. On an average, 12 ATA courses are organized every year out of which 1-2 courses are organized in the USA and rest in India. The courses organized in USA are coordinated by MHA.
Courses under Homeland Security Dialogue:Under the Indo-US Homeland Security dialogue agreement, Govt. of US, Department of Justice, has been providing assistance in organizing specialized training programs for Indian Police personnel in India. Courses on Cross Border Financial Investigation, Intellectual property rights, Counter Proliferation etc. are organized with assistance from US Trainers. Main objective of these courses is to train the trainers so as to enable them to replicate the courses in India.
B. Training courses for police officers of SAARC & other Friendly Countries, including ITEC Countries (161):
BPR&D coordinates training courses from police officers of SAARC & other Friendly Countries, including ITEC Countries in various Police Training Institutes in India on subjects like VIP Security, Forensic Sciences and Forensic Medicine, Cyber Crime Investigation & Cyber Forensic, Crime Scene Investigation, IED Bomb Disposal, Course on Intelligence Collection and Discreet enquirers, Narcotics, Dog Training, Battalion Commander Courses etc. Also, coordinates and organizes need-based training courses for various countries, including ITEC countries (161) in India in collaboration with MEA/MHA.
